The Hidden Cost of Legacy Manufacturing Systems
Old manufacturing systems create hidden costs. They pile up quietly. Most leaders don’t notice until it’s too late. Manual data entry eats hours every day. Spreadsheets get passed around. Information gets lost in translation. Decisions get delayed.
Production stops without warning. Equipment fails unexpectedly. Maintenance teams rush to fix things. Parts aren’t in stock. Production stalls for days. Inventory mismanagement creates chaos. Too much stock ties up cash. Too little stock stops production. Getting the balance right seems impossible.
Quality issues slip through. Defective products reach customers. Returns increase. Brand reputation suffers.
These problems cost real money. Millions disappear annually. Not because of big failures. Because of small inefficiencies stacking up.

How AI Makes Smarter Factories Possible
AI does more than automate. It learns. It adapts. It gets smarter over time. Take quality control. Traditional systems check products against fixed rules. AI systems learn what good looks like. They spot subtle defects humans miss.
Production scheduling works differently now. AI considers thousands of factors. Machine availability. Worker skills. Material deliveries. Customer priorities. It optimizes everything at once.
Supply chain disruptions happen constantly. AI detects them early. It suggests alternative suppliers. It reroutes shipments. It keeps production running.
Energy costs keep rising. AI monitors usage patterns. It identifies waste. It suggests adjustments. Savings add up fast.
The best part? AI learns from every decision. Good choices get reinforced. Bad ones get corrected. The system keeps improving.
